About

Tadatoshi Kurogi is a pioneering researcher in the field of telexistence and human-robot interaction, with a focus on creating immersive telepresence systems that allow operators to feel physically present in remote environments. His most significant contribution is the design and development of TELESAR V, a dexterous anthropomorphic robot that enables the transfer of bodily consciousness during teleoperation. This groundbreaking work, detailed in his highly cited 2012 paper (93 citations), demonstrates how an operator can perceive their own body as the robot’s, achieving seamless control and sensory feedback. Kurogi’s research integrates robotics, haptics, and cognitive science to advance the concept of telexistence—a technology that allows humans to interact with remote spaces in real time. His achievements include engineering human-like neck movements and full-body coordination in TELESAR V, pushing the boundaries of telepresence realism. With over 130 combined citations for his key works, Kurogi’s innovations have profound implications for applications in remote surgery, hazardous environment exploration, and virtual collaboration, establishing him as a leading figure in next-generation robotic interfaces.
